De IY Rolyx combineert krachtige vibraties met vloeiende 360° rotatie in een opvallend paars ontwerp dat direct nieuwsgierig maakt. Deze geavanceerde rabbit vibrator is ontwikkeld voor wie meer zoekt dan alleen standaard trillingen. Dankzij de ronddraaiende stimulatie en bewegende kralen ontstaat een dynamische sensatie die continu in beweging blijft.

Waar klassieke vibrators vaak werken met vaste patronen, brengt de Rolyx extra diepte en variatie door rotatie toe te voegen aan iedere beweging. De draaiende kralen creëren een constante stimulatie terwijl de drie onafhankelijke motoren zorgen voor krachtige vibraties die zich aanpassen aan jouw voorkeur. Dat maakt iedere stand anders: soms subtiel en langzaam opbouwend, soms direct intens en ritmisch.

De ergonomische vorm volgt comfortabel de natuurlijke contouren van het lichaam. Hierdoor ligt de vibrator prettig in de hand en blijft hij tijdens gebruik stabiel aanvoelen. De combinatie van zachte rondingen, flexibele bewegingen en gerichte stimulatie zorgt voor een speels gevoel dat blijft verrassen.

De IY Rolyx is gemaakt van premium siliconen met een zijdezachte afwerking die prettig aanvoelt op de huid. Het materiaal is soepel, huidvriendelijk en eenvoudig schoon te maken. Dankzij de IPX6-waterproof afwerking gebruik je de vibrator zonder zorgen onder de douche, terwijl het stille ontwerp prettig discreet blijft.

Met tien verschillende standen wissel je moeiteloos tussen zachte pulsaties, krachtige vibraties en combinaties met draaiende bewegingen. De intuïtieve bediening maakt het eenvoudig om snel jouw favoriete ritme te vinden. Opladen gebeurt via een magnetisch laadsysteem dat stevig vastklikt en volledig afgesloten blijft tegen vocht.

The Alchemist by Paulo Coelho provided hours of magical reading. It isn’t a plot-driven book, but rather a novel that provides a quiet sense of purpose and a deeper understanding of the universe. The period the story takes place isn’t clear, but it begins in Spain. Santiago, a young man, perhaps in his teens, studied to be a priest, but realized what he really wanted to do was to be a shepherd, to move around, see new places. With the blessings of his family, he sets out with his flock of sheep and discovers not only the world, but himself. It soon becomes clear that what he searches for is an alchemist, a person who transforms things for the better. Santiago meets people along the way who teach him many truths, some good, some evil, but each experience leads him closer to life’s true meaning. This novel has an interesting history. “The Foreword” written by the author in 2014 speaks about the interesting path the novel has taken. The book was first published in 1989 in his native Brazil. Only one person bought a copy the first week of its release, then six months later another copy sold to the same person! His publisher cancelled the contract. Another publisher agreed to take the book and gradually had great success. An American read the book and wanted to translate the book from Spanish to English and find a publisher in the United States. It didn’t happen overnight, but the book became a phenomenon, has been translated into more than eighty different languages, and has sold thousands of copies. Paulo Coelho never wavered in his faith in the book because it speaks of his own beliefs: A man sets out on a journey seeking a beautiful or magical place and then realizes the treasure lies within himself. Reading The Alchemist was an enlightening experience for me. I highly recommend it for those who appreciate life’s purpose and who seek wisdom of the universe.
